This hanging scroll depicts the poet Tao Yuanming, a figure celebrated in Chinese history for his decision to abandon a government career in favour of a secluded life in nature. Du Jin, an artist active during the Ming Dynasty, employs a refined ink-wash technique to capture the scholar in a moment of quiet contemplation. The composition is dominated by a gnarled pine tree, which serves as a traditional symbol of longevity and moral integrity. Tao Yuanming stands near the base of the tree, his posture relaxed as he observes the chrysanthemums, flowers long associated with his persona and his preference for a simple, reclusive existence.
The brushwork demonstrates the technical precision characteristic of Du Jin's approach to figure and nature studies. The artist uses varied line weights to define the texture of the pine bark and the flowing robes of the scholar. The negative space in the upper portion of the scroll provides a sense of atmospheric depth, allowing the viewer to focus on the interaction between the human subject and his natural surroundings. Calligraphic inscriptions at the top of the work provide context, linking the visual imagery to the literary tradition surrounding Tao Yuanming.
Du Jin was known for his ability to integrate figure painting with traditional mountain-and-water themes. This work reflects the values of the scholar-official class, who often looked to historical figures like Tao Yuanming as models for personal conduct. By focusing on the act of viewing flowers, the artist creates a scene that is both narrative and meditative. The muted palette, consisting primarily of ink tones on aged paper, maintains the focus on the form and the symbolic weight of the elements depicted.
